Biology Question on Gymnosperms
Read the following statements and select the correct ones. (i) Phloem parenchyma is absent in most monocots. (ii) Gymnosperms lack tracheids and vessels. (iii) Gymnosperms lack companion cells.
A
(i) and (ii)
B
(ii) and (iii)
C
(i) and (iii)
D
(i), (ii) and (iii)
Answer
(i) and (iii)
Explanation
Solution
Phloem parenchyma is absent in most of the monocots and some herbaceous dicots. Gymnosperms lack companion cells, instead they possess albuminous cells. Gynmosperms lack vessels (except Gnetum etc.) but possess tracheids. Infact, tracheids constitute 90−95% of wood in gymnosperms.
